('94 Isuzu Trek) After installing our third solar panel, we decided to buy new house batteries. Because of the difficulty of watering batteries under the steps, we wanted sealed ones, and the best seemed to be Concorde AGM's. Although measurements are very close, two 31's DO fit in the battery holder. Fortunately we checked the voltmeter while the alternator was running, because it read 15 volts, and the AGM's don't want more than 14.2. We then had the regulator replaced (it had a burned-out diode), and all is again well. We also installed a Heart Interface remote display / switch and recommend it. JF
